Guardian Seeks Student Society Experiences

The Guardian newspaper is soliciting accounts from current university students and individuals who have graduated within the last five years regarding their involvement in university clubs and societies. This initiative aims to gather instructive insights for prospective students preparing for the upcoming academic year.

The publication is specifically requesting details about both the most positive and the most negative experiences encountered within these student organizations. The collected narratives are intended to provide a comprehensive overview of the benefits and challenges associated with extracurricular activities at universities.

This call for submissions is timed to coincide with the approach of a new academic term, a period when many students, particularly freshers, are actively seeking information to guide their choices regarding campus involvement. The aim is to offer practical advice and relatable anecdotes from peers who have navigated these experiences.
